The future isn't orange for Janssen and Schoonhoven

One of the most successful contesting partnerships in European banding has come to an end.

Schoonhoven
 

One of the most successful contest partnerships in European banding has come to an end with the news that Erik Janssen and Brass Band Schoonhoven have ended their link together.

Shock

The shock announcement comes on the back of their critically acclaimed performance at the recent Brass in Concert Championship in Gateshead, where the former Dutch National champion came seventh overall but won the ‘Entertainment & Presentation’ award for their slickly produced ‘South African Symphony’ programme.

However, that result also followed their shock last place at the Dutch National Championships in Utrecht, where they were hoping to make it five wins in a row under the MD’s direction.

Inspiration

A band spokesperson told 4BR: “We would like to thank Erik for his amazing contribution and inspiration to Brass Band Schoonhoven’s success. We hope though to continue to work with him on a number of different projects in the future.”

Titles

During his tenure, which started in 1992 but saw him return again in 2008, the partnership rose from the Second Division of Dutch banding to Championship level, winning four successive National titles, and representing Holland at four European Championships, claiming four top six finishes.

The band also won a hat trick of Eurobrass titles, the Flemish Open and claimed a podium finish at the 2010 All England Masters. They also undertook two ground breaking tours to South Africa.
